Spezifikationen

Attribut Wert
Package / Case Tray
Series Cyclone® IV GX
Part Status Active
Number of LABs/CLBs 1840
Number of Logic Elements/Cells 29440
Total RAM Bits 1105920
Number of I/O 290
Voltage - Supply 1.16V ~ 1.24V
Mounting Type Surface Mount
Operating Temperature 0°C ~ 85°C (TJ)

Equivalent

The EP4CGX30CF23C7N is an Altera Cyclone IV GX FPGA. Equivalent products from other manufacturers include:
1. Xilinx Spartan-6 series (e.g., XC6SLX25)
2. Lattice ECP3 series (e.g., LFE3-35EA)
3. Microsemi (now Microchip) SmartFusion2 series
These alternatives may differ in specific features, so it's important to compare them based on your design requirements such as logic elements, I/O count, and power consumption.

Pinout

The EP4CGX30CF23C7N is a member of the Cyclone IV GX family of FPGAs by Altera (now part of Intel). This specific model features 484 pins in a FineLine BGA (Ball Grid Array) package. The main functions of the EP4CGX30CF23C7N include providing a low-cost option with high-speed transceiver support, suitable for a variety of applications such as communications, broadcast, and industrial designs. The device offers up to 30,000 logic elements, embedded memory, and DSP capabilities. It supports PCI Express, Gigabit Ethernet, and other high-speed serial protocols through its transceiver blocks. It is also designed to be power-efficient, making it suitable for applications that require low power consumption.
